Responsibilities

  • Promote and portray VIVÂMEE values in every guest interaction and team collaboration.
  • Know, understand, and adhere to company-established policies and procedures.
  • Responsible for overseeing successful operations in the following departments: Front Desk, Housekeeping, Food & Beverage, Sales & Marketing, Banquet Operations, Weddings, and all Catering.
  • Manage programming, Informational Technology, Security, and Maintenance/Engineering, implementing established SOPs effectively, and creating new SOPs as the need arises.
  • Create and monitor overall hotel and departmental budgets to ensure we are on pace to make or exceed budget through ensuring effective scheduling, accurate forecasting, managing inventory, controlling expenses, reviewing labor costs, creative promotions, and enforcing systems and controls.
  • Book and schedule entertainment for Food & Beverage. Track sales vs. cost to ensure we are profitable.
  • Look for innovative and creative sales ideas across the property to increase revenues.
  • Establish and set hotel rates and package offers.
  • Prepare/authorize purchase orders as required, supporting hotel operations.
  • Create and maintain relationships with clients and guests in all areas, with a strong passion for elevating the overall experience at the property. Must be willing to become the face of the property, exercising proactive community involvement and interpersonal guest services. Foster and nurture relationships with Investors and other VIPs.
  • Enforce outstanding internal and external guest service standards according to VIVAMEE Operating Procedures. Look for creative ways to reduce costs without losing quality and service.
  • Manage positive Employee Relations to instill a fun, exciting work environment in line with VIVÂMEE Values, while providing training, guidance, and support for all team members whose goal is to advance.
  • Oversee and assist in all departments' creative recruitment, interviews, hiring and onboarding, training and development, progressive discipline, motivation, rewarding, and termination of staff.
  • Responsible for practicing and ensuring compliance with all health, sanitation, safety, and security laws, labor laws, state certifications/licensing, and all internal policies and procedures.
  • Work closely with all department leaders in developing sales and marketing strategies (i.e., menus, advertisements, entertainment, food & beverage promotions, signs, incentives, flyers, e-blasts, social media, etc.) and coordinating the management of all third-party marketing resources.
